Linn-Benton Community College's CDL Training program prepares students to operate commercial vehicles safely and legally, covering both Class A and Class B licensing alongside hazmat endorsement options. The accelerated format suits career-changers and those seeking quick entry into trucking and transport roles. Graduates gain the credentials needed to work as professional drivers across Oregon and beyond.
Albany's CDL program serves drivers across the Willamette Valley's logistics, agriculture, and wood products sectors, which rely on commercial trucking for regional distribution. The single local training option allows students to complete certification within weeks before entering a competitive job market. Many graduates find work with regional carriers or move into owner-operator roles serving the valley's agricultural cooperatives and mills. Because Albany is positioned between Portland and Eugene, some students supplement local opportunities by commuting to larger metro job markets after certification.
Training programs in Albany typically take 3-8 weeks to complete. Graduates are prepared to pursue industry certifications including Class A CDL, Class B CDL, Hazmat Endorsement, which can open doors to more specialized roles.
